North Brisbane man crashed his car into a parked vehicle while four times the legal limit

He crashed his car into a parked vehicle and had to be pulled out by passers-by before he was taken to hospital

A man was four times the legal limit when he crashed into a parked car.

Just after midnight on the morning of Saturday, June 20 police were called to a crash in Bracken Ridge after a vehicle crashed into a parked car.

Members of the public helped Ammanuel Wondemu Woldemariam out of the vehicle. When police arrived he was being treated by ambulance officers.

On Thursday Woldemariam pleaded guilty at Sandgate Magistrates Court to driving under the influence of liquor.

Woldemariam, 24, told police he drunk four Corona beers before he drove.

He was taken to hospital where he recorded a blood alcohol reading of 0.215.

The court heard Woldemariam is an electrical goods salesman who has studied business administration.

He has not drunk any alcohol for the last month and completed a traffic offenders course before the sentence.

He was fined $1000 and disqualified from driving for 10 months. A traffic conviction was recorded.
